online faq recherche accueil
 

Il y a 230 utilisateurs connus et inconnus. Pour voir la liste des connectés connus, cliquez ici

 Mot :   Pseudo :  
 
Bas de page
Auteur
 Sujet :

Macro - barre d'action

 
n°12636
mohlut
Posté le 07-11-2007 à 11:06:20  profilanswer
 

Bonjour à tous,  
 
J'ai utilisé Bongos2 pour refaire mon interface et cela à l'air de fonctionner ... maintenant, je recherche à faire une macro qui me permette de "switcher" entre les barres d'action :  
 
- interface normal & interface en combat .  
 
J'arrive avec la macro suivante :  
 
/swapactionbar 1 3  
 
Cela me met la barre 3 (combat) à la place de la barre 1 (normal).  
 
J'ai donc fait 3 macros (étant donné que j'ai 3 barres à changer) comme ci-dessus mais cela bug. Les barres n'apparaissent pas normalement.  
 
Peut-on faire 1 macro pour ces 3 changements et comment ???  
 
Merci de votre aide ...  
 
PS. Je ne veux pas faire les changements avec Bongos, car les barres ne restent pas si on n'appuie plus sur la touche CTRL, ALT ou SHIFT.  
 

n°12637
rastanain
woOt !
Posté le 07-11-2007 à 11:17:33  profilanswer
 

Citation :

/changeactionbar <num>


Cela changera ta barre d'action principale par celle correspondant au nombre precisé à la place de "<num>"
Apres pour en faire une macro qui switch entre 3 barres differentes :ack:


---------------
-Rastanain- | War UD 70 @ Arathi. <Last Fury> PvP first !
-Binette- | Mage UD 60 @ Arathi <Last Fury> Leveling...
-Nädilli- | Rogue NE 70 @ Sargeras. <Sapientes Gladio> Au placard...
n°12640
mohlut
Posté le 07-11-2007 à 14:48:21  profilanswer
 

Salut,
 
Merci de ta réponse, mais j'ai toujours le même problème ... une macro à une ligne c'est bon, mais quand je fais une macro comme ceci :
 
/changeactionbar 1
/changeactonbar 2
/changeactionbar3
 
Et bien, tout se plante .. les barres se mélangent, ne viennent pas dans le bon ordre, etc ... j'ai également essayer de faire 3 macros différentes (très lourd et pas idéale) mais cela ne fonctionne pas non plus ... je demande de changer la barre 1, par ex, et c'est la 3 qui apparaît !!!
 
Voilà ... donc encore merci d'avance pour votre aide ...
 
Salutations

n°12641
Haido
Posté le 07-11-2007 à 16:02:15  profilanswer
 

Une macro c'est fais pour être lu dans sa totalité, si sur ton bouton y'a écrit
 
/changeactionbar 1
/changeactonbar 2
/changeactionbar3
 
Il vas te mettre la barre 1 puis la 2 puis la 3....
Il faut donc mettre des conditions, hors il ne me semble pas qu'il existe un quelconque évènement In fight() contrairement a IsStealthed()  (pour le fufu), IsMounted() (pour la monte) par exemple.
 
Ce que tu peux faire a la limite, c'est changer les barres en fonctions de l'unité cible (Amical => Barre 1 pour le heal et les buffs / Hostile => Barre 2 pour les attaques)
Par contre je ne sais pas comment l'écrire mais la fonction UnitIsFriend() devrait aider...
J'suis pas createur de maccro donc je connais pas la syntaxe...ca devrait donner genre
 
/script  
if  UnitIsFriend("target" )  
then changeactionbar 1
else changeactionbar3
end
 
Mais c'est vraiment pas sur du tout, j'ai regardé vite fais sur http://www.wowwiki.com/World_of_Wa [...] _Functions pour m'en inspirer, donc pas garanti 100%...c'est tout ce que je peux faire  :sweat:


---------------
Kaias Druide Feral 70 ... Daiho Mage Givre 70 ... Saria Chamane Amelio ...  
Caias Druide Feral 50 ...
n°12647
mohlut
Posté le 07-11-2007 à 19:16:08  profilanswer
 

Merci, je vais regarder dans ce sens ...
 
a+++

n°12664
mohlut
Posté le 08-11-2007 à 16:48:16  profilanswer
 

Rebonjour,
 
Hmmmm ... encore une question ... désolé !
 
Avec cette macro, cela me change qu'une barre, on est d'accord ?
 
Et maintenant, est-il possible de changer 3 barres en même temps ?
 
Merci pour vos réponse.

n°12683
rastanain
woOt !
Posté le 09-11-2007 à 10:42:37  profilanswer
 

La faudra que tu fasses intervenir la fonction  

Citation :

/swapactionbar "x" "y"


Changeactionbar ne modifiant que la barre principal il me semble.


---------------
-Rastanain- | War UD 70 @ Arathi. <Last Fury> PvP first !
-Binette- | Mage UD 60 @ Arathi <Last Fury> Leveling...
-Nädilli- | Rogue NE 70 @ Sargeras. <Sapientes Gladio> Au placard...
n°12684
mohlut
Posté le 09-11-2007 à 11:04:04  profilanswer
 

Effectivement, changeactionbar ne s'utilise que pour la barre principale, d'après ce que j'ai pu tester ...
 
Mais maintenant, avec swapactionbar, ce qui me ... euh .. m'énerve dira t'on, c'est que comme j'ai 3 barres à changer ... donc, j'ai mis 3 fois la commande swapactionbar :
 
/swapactionbar 1 2
/swapactionbar 3 4
/swapactionbar 5 6
 
Et bien, les barres ne sont pas contentes ... avec la première, ça joue, puis quand la seconde change, la 1ere change avec !!! Donc bug ...
 
???
 
Bonne journée et merci encore ...

n°12694
rastanain
woOt !
Posté le 09-11-2007 à 17:04:31  profilanswer
 

Citation :

These pages only affect the lower left action bar that is visible by default. Luckily, you can make macros that respond to different action bar pages and place them on the other action bars.


Tu ne pourras donc pas faire switch d'autres barres que la barre principale :/
 
- Source -


---------------
-Rastanain- | War UD 70 @ Arathi. <Last Fury> PvP first !
-Binette- | Mage UD 60 @ Arathi <Last Fury> Leveling...
-Nädilli- | Rogue NE 70 @ Sargeras. <Sapientes Gladio> Au placard...
n°12706
mohlut
Posté le 10-11-2007 à 16:45:03  profilanswer
 

Oki, merci pour ses infos ..
 
a+++

n°12717
Melor
....
Posté le 11-11-2007 à 15:00:22  profilanswer
 

EUh, sur Bartender3 moi aussi je fait juste Maj+numéro de la barre et pas besoin de macro  :heink:  
Pof en face un caster, Maj+4. Pof un CaC je retourne sur Maj+1.
 
M enfin c est toi qui vois ( ou alors j ai pas du tout compris la question de base :p )


---------------
Dieu a dit: que la lumiere soit! et Chuck Norris répondit : On dit s'il vous plait
Chuck fan :D
n°12744
mohlut
Posté le 12-11-2007 à 09:57:36  profilanswer
 

Salut,
 
Question : quant tu fais SHIFT +1, par exemple, ta barre reste en place ou dès que tu relaches les touches, elle repart ???
 
Car avec Bongo2, je peux également le faire, mais dès que tlaches les touches, la barre précédente revient ... !!!
 
Merci de ta réponse ...
 
a+++


Aller à :
Ajouter une réponse